520 _aTo investigate the buffering capacity of dentin powder to the acidity of single-step self etch adhesives, by measuring the pH changes at different time intervals. Recently extracted human molar teeth were selected. The enamel was grinded away and dentin pieces were then dehydrated and milled to fine powder. Dentin powder samples were divided into two main groups according to the single step self etch adhesive system tested (A); (A₁) single bond universal, while (A₂) futurabond® DC. Dentin powder was mixed with diluted self etch adhesives, and pH changes were measured by a pH meter at different time intervals after the start of mixing. Data were analyzed by tukey{u2019}s honestly significant difference (HSD) test and dunnett{u2019}s test at a significance level of (P < 0.05)
